Elizondo To Retire:(Goal.com)

World Cup final referee Horacio Elizondo is said to have parted justice on
football pitches for the last time.
According to several Argentine media outlets the international referee is to
retire. For him this was the apex of a successful career, and to go back and
practice his craft a couple of weeks from now in the barbed-wire and barra
brava-filled Argentine domestic league and Copa Libertadores play.
Rumors of his possible retirement gathered steam as his family flew to Germany
for the final, because "you don't referee the final of the World Cup everyday."
After being snubbed by federation president Julio Grondona for Angel Sanchez (
part of AFA's inner circle) in 2002, Elizondo took full advantage of the
opportunity. He is the first referee in history to participate in the opening
match and the final of the same World Cup. Add to his resume the fact that he
became the second referee to take part in five matches, after Mexican referee
Benito Archundia broke the barrier earlier in the tournament. His debut at the
international level was during the World Cup qualifiers for France 98 between
Ecuador and Colombia. After that he participated in regional qualifiers in
Asia, Oceania, and South America. He participated in multiple Copa Americas,
Confederations Cup, and the recently concluded World Cup.
He was looked upon as the best referee of this World Cup and he handled certain
adverse situations with firmness and character. In the quarterfinals in which
England and Portugal faced off, he sent Wayne Rooney off for improper conduct.
Then in the final he dealt with sending off Zinedine Zidane after his barbaric
retaliation against Italian defender Marco Materazzi.
He was one of five Argentines to step onto the pitch today- his line judges
Rodolfo Otero and Dario Garcia alongside Italy's Mauro Camoranesi and France's
David Trezeguet (teammates, for now, at Juventus) were the others.
